III. General Agenda
A. Public Hearing and second reading of Ord. No. 534, setting forth the
procedures for the determination of vested rights; providing for an
application form; providing for time limitations to file vested rights
applications; providing for a public hearing and administrative orders
approving or denying a vested rights special use permit; providing for
appeals of administrative orders to the city commission; providing for
hearings on appeals; providing standards for determining vested rights;
providing limitations on vested rights special use permits; providing
severability; providing an effeciive date.
